Pirate Costume Ideas



A pirate costume is one of the easiest home made Halloween costumes.

You need just a few materials found around the home for a real seaworthy little buccaneer.

If you can't find what you need in your own used clothes, try children's second hand and resale stores for inexpensive clothing and accessories you can transform into a proper pirate costume.

Boy's Pirate Costume

Materials:

Black pants or sweats
White, gold or striped long sleeved shirt
Strip of red fabric for a belt
Cardboard and aluminum foil or plastic sword
Red bandanna
Accessories such as eyepatch and pirate hook
Stuffed parrot
Face make-up

First, cut the black pants legs to about 3/4 length below the knee leaving a jagged bottom. Tuck an oversized white or gold shirt into the pants. A striped shirt would look great too, particularly a red and white one. A strip of red fabric makes a suitable belt or sash.

Tie a red bandanna around the child's head and add some gold costume jewelry and a large clip-on
gold earring. A plastic sword can be found where costumes are sold, or make your own from a piece of cardboard covered with aluminum foil.

Add accessories such as an eyepatch, pirate's hook, telescope, and parrot perched on the shoulder. Simply attach a small stuffed toy parrot with velcro to add a jaunty look. This pirate kit contains you need to accessorize your costume...

Apply a thin layer of vaseline to the child's face and sprinkle a little tobacco on for stubble. You can also make stubble with the point of an eyeliner pencil or tiny dots of facepaint. Black out a tooth with make-up and add a mustache, bushy eyebrows and a red scar to complete the effect.
